Arkansas possum pie is a classic dessert that's made with layers of chocolate cream, cream cheese filling, and pecans. The pie is finished with homemade whipped cream and chocolate curls. Here's how to make possum pie, including our recipe for a nutty pecan crust. Don't forget to allow time for the pie to chill before serving.

What Is Possum Pie?

Possum pie originated in Arkansas and got its name from the way the dessert "plays possum" and hides the layers of chocolate and cream cheese filling. To make our possum pie recipe, start with a pecan crust. Next, layer in a homemade cream cheese filling. Top with chocolate pudding filling and chill. Finish the pie with a thick spread of whipped cream and sprinkle on toasted pecans and chocolate curls.

Ingredients

Crust

  • Nonstick cooking spray

  • 1 cup all purpose flour

  • 3/4 cup pecans, toasted

  • 1/4 cup packed brown sugar

  • 1/2 cup butter, melted

Chocolate Filling

  • 1 cup granulated sugar

  • 3 tablespoons cornstarch

  • 2 1/2 cups half and half or milk

  • 3 ounces unsweetened chocolate, chopped

  • 4 large egg yolks

  • 1 tablespoon butter

  • 1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la

Cream Cheese Filling

  • 1 (8-ounce) package cream cheese

  • 1/3 cup powdered sugar

  • 2 tablespoons heavy cream

  • 1 teaspoon vanilla

Topping

  • 1/2 cup heavy cream

  • 2 tablespoons powdered sugar

  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la

  • 1/4 cup toasted pecans, chopped

  • Chocolate curls

Directions

Crust

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F. Coat a 9-inch pie plate with nonstick spray.

  2. In a food processor, combine flour, 3/4 cup pecans, and brown sugar. Pulse until nuts are finely chopped. Add 1/2 cup melted butter. Pulse until mixture starts to cling together. Pat mixture into the bottom and up the sides of the prepared pie plate.

  3. Bake 15 to 20 minutes until set and lightly browned. Cool completely on a wire rack, about 1 hour.

Chocolate Filling

  1. In a medium saucepan, stir together granulated sugar and cornstarch. Gradually whisk in half-and-half and chocolate. Cook and whisk over medium until thickened and bubbly, 8 to 10 minutes; reduce heat. Cook and stir 2 minutes more. Remove from heat.

  2. Gradually whisk about 1 cup of the hot mixture into the egg yolks; return yolk mixture to remaining hot mixture in saucepan. Bring to a gentle boil, whisking constantly; reduce heat. Cook and whisk 2 minutes more. Remove from heat. Stir in 1 Tbsp. butter and 1 1/2 tsp. vanilla.

  3. Transfer mixture to a bowl. Place plastic wrap directly on the surface to keep a skin from forming. Chill in the refrigerator 30 minutes.

Cream Cheese Filling

  1. In a medium bowl, beat cream cheese with an electric mixer on medium 30 seconds. Add 1/3 cup powdered sugar, 2 Tbsp. cream, and 1 tsp. vanilla. Beat until combined. Spread evenly in the bottom of the cooled pie crust.

  2. Spread cooled chocolate filling over the cream cheese layer in the pie plate. Place plastic wrap directly on the surface of the filling. Chill pie in the refrigerator at least 4 hours or up to 3 days. Remove plastic wrap when ready to serve.

Topping

  1. Before serving, in a medium bowl, beat 1/2 cup cream, 2 Tbsp. powdered sugar, and 1/2 tsp. vanilla with an electric mixer on medium until soft peaks form (tips curl). Spread over pie filling. Sprinkle 1/4 cup toasted pecans around the edge of the pie. Add chocolate curls to the center of the pie.
